Compensation for the leadership role overseeing operational teams within Amazon’s fulfillment centers is structured to attract and retain qualified individuals. This remuneration typically comprises a base salary, performance-based bonuses, and restricted stock units (RSUs). For example, an individual managing a specific department within a large Amazon warehouse might receive a salary, bonus tied to departmental performance metrics, and a stock grant vesting over several years.
